How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 02215?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
02215 Studio Apartments | $2,628 | $1,350 | $7,276 |
02215 1 Bedroom Apartments | $3,340 | $1,350 | $9,097 |
02215 2 Bedroom Apartments | $4,243 | $2,300 | $13,588 |
02215 3 Bedroom Apartments | $5,038 | $2,900 | $15,900 |
02215 4 Bedroom Apartments | $6,185 | $1,400 | $13,000 |
02215 5 Bedroom Apartments | $7,694 | $1,350 | $10,000+ |
02215 6 Bedroom Apartments | $7,469 | $5,400 | $9,500 |
